wiki.techinc.nl/jsduck.json
Timo Tijhof 16c8d89357 resources: Move the remaining src/mediawiki/ files
Single-file modules to src/, the remaining as sub directories.

A few highlights:
* mediawiki.Upload.BookletLayout. (stylesheet: no image references)
* mediawiki.feedback - Also move the image to its own images/ subdir.
* mediawiki.searchSuggest. (stylesheet: no image references)
* mediawiki.toc. (stylesheet: no image references)

Also updated any other references to 'src/mediawiki/' that I could find
in core:
* Fixed references in docs/uidesign/*.html
* Remove redundant exclude from jsduck.json.

After this, there are 4 files remaining in src/mediawiki,
which are the 4 files used by the actual 'mediawiki' base module.

Bug: T193826
Change-Id: I8058652892a78b3f5976397bd850741dd5c92427
2018-05-09 23:44:22 +01:00

38 lines
1.4 KiB
JSON

{
"--title": "MediaWiki core - Documentation",
"--categories": "maintenance/jsduck/categories.json",
"--eg-iframe": "maintenance/jsduck/eg-iframe.html",
"--tags": "maintenance/jsduck/custom_tags.rb",
"--warnings": ["-nodoc(class,public)"],
"--builtin-classes": true,
"--processes": "0",
"--warnings-exit-nonzero": true,
"--external": "Blob,File,HTMLDocument,HTMLElement,HTMLIframeElement,HTMLInputElement,KeyboardEvent,MouseEvent,Node,Window,XMLDocument",
"--output": "docs/js",
"--exclude": [
"resources/src/jquery.tablesorter",
"resources/src/jquery.tipsy",
"resources/src/jquery/jquery.color.js",
"resources/src/jquery/jquery.expandableField.js",
"resources/src/jquery/jquery.farbtastic.css",
"resources/src/jquery/jquery.farbtastic.js",
"resources/src/jquery/jquery.highlightText.js",
"resources/src/jquery/jquery.mw-jump.js",
"resources/src/mediawiki.legacy",
"resources/src/mediawiki.libs.jpegmeta/jpegmeta.js",
"resources/src/mediawiki.skinning",
"resources/src/startup.js"
],
"--": [
"maintenance/jsduck/external.js",
"resources/src",
"resources/lib/jquery.client/jquery.client.js",
"resources/lib/oojs/oojs.jquery.js",
"resources/lib/oojs-ui/oojs-ui-core.js",
"resources/lib/oojs-ui/oojs-ui-widgets.js",
"resources/lib/oojs-ui/oojs-ui-toolbars.js",
"resources/lib/oojs-ui/oojs-ui-windows.js",
"resources/lib/oojs-ui/oojs-ui-wikimediaui.js",
"resources/lib/oojs-ui/oojs-ui-apex.js"
]
}